/* { dg-require-effective-target vect_int } */
#include <stdlib.h> #include <stdarg.h> #include "tree-vect.h"
/* Compile time unknown misalignment. Cannot use loop peeling to align the store. */
#define N 17
struct foo { char x0; int y[N][N]; } __attribute__ ((packed));
struct foo f2; int z[N] = {0,1,2,3,4,5,6,7,8,9,10,11,12,13,14,15,16};
__attribute__ ((noinline)) void fbar(struct foo *fp) { int i,j; for (i=0; i<N; i++) for (j=0; j<N; j++) f2.y[i][j] = z[i];
for (i=0; i<N; i++) for (j=0; j<N; j++) if (f2.y[i][j] != z[i]) abort (); }
int main (void) { struct foo *fp = (struct foo *) malloc (2*sizeof (struct foo));
check_vect ();
fbar(fp); return 0; }
/* { dg-final { scan-tree-dump-times "Alignment of access forced using peeling" 0 "vect" } } */ /* { dg-final { scan-tree-dump-times "Alignment of access forced using versioning" 1 "vect" { target { vect_hw_misalign && arm_vect_no_misalign } } } } */ /* { dg-final { scan-tree-dump-times "vectorized 1 loops" 1 "vect" } } */
